University Research Initiatives
Abstract
The objective of this program element (PE) is to support Army basic research efforts in the Multidisciplinary University Research Initiative (MURI) program, the Defense University Research Instrumentation Program (DURIP) and the Presidential Early Career Awards for Scientists and Engineers (PECASE) program by funding basic research in a wide range of scientific and engineering disciplines pertinent to maintaining the U.S. land combat technology superiority. Army MURI program efforts involve teams of researchers investigating high-priority, transformational topics that intersect more than one traditional technical discipline (e.g., Intelligent Luminescence for Communication, Display, and Identification). For many complex problems, this multidisciplinary approach serves to accelerate research progress and expedite transition of results to application. The DURIP provides funds to acquire major research equipment to augment current, or devise new, research capabilities in support of Army transformational research. The PECASE program funds single-investigator research efforts performed by outstanding academic scientists and engineers early in their independent research careers. The cited work is consistent with the Department of Defense Research and Engineering Strategic Basic Research Plan, the Army Science and Technology Master Plan, and the Army Modernization Strategy. Work on this project is performed extramurally by the Army Research Laboratory (ARL), Research Triangle Park, NC. Projects D58 and D66 fund Congressional interest items.
